Gatling Gears - Campaign Only Review 1

Gatling Gears is fun and addictive twin stick shooter that uses the top-down isometric view. I haven't had this much fun with a downloadable shooter since Super Stardust HD on PS3. The premise is simple, you drive a Mech with 3 weapon types; Gatling gun, missiles and grenades. The Gatling gun has infinite ammo while the missile and grenade ammo replenishes itself over time.
